After all the talk of Farrah Hall of Cape St. Claire windsurfing in the London 2012 Olympic Games, there wasn't much footage floating around online of her performances.

But a few weeks after the games, her coach Max Wojcik created this video montage of Hall training and competing in London and uploaded it to YouTube.

Hall placed 20th overall in women's windsurfing, and said on her blog the games were an enlightening learning experience for her. She said she has plans to get back on the path to the next summer games.
